2. USING THE PRESENT SIMPLE
* The present simple to talk about activities carried out regularly and talk about routines (daily, weekly, yearly, etc. Used
NOT USED to talk about activities happening in the moment of speaking.
* With he, she, it (third person singular) in the affirmative, is added-so-is the verb, according to the following rules.
Remember
* To form the third person singular (corresponding to he, she, it) of the present simple, usually added-s.
eat – eats
* A verbs that end in-ch,-sh,-s,-x, they are-is added. wash – washes
teach – teaches
* For the verbs do they go and add-es. do – does
go – goes
* A finished verbs in consonant +-y, they remove the add-y y-ies.
try – tries
* A finished verbs vowel +-y,-s is added. say – says
play – plays
